Stanley Allen Thornburgh passed away on Monday, February 6, 2017 at his home in Topeka. Mr. Thornburgh was born April 15, 1938. He was raised at Nortonville, Kansas and graduated from high school there. He attended Baker University and KU. After college he sold insurance for a while. He went to work for Kinder Construction, later owned his own concrete construction company J&T Concrete that he operated until retiring in 1991. Stan and his wife enjoyed their retirement years traveling, playing golf, attending KU football and basketball games and spending time with their grandchildren and great-grandchildren. Stan and Polly were avid gardeners, receiving the grand prize award in the Topeka Beautification contest in 1984.
Stan was married to Pauline “Polly” Thompson on September 24, 1965 in Topeka, for nearly 50 years before she passed away on September 17, 2015.
Survivors include two daughters, Kim (Randy) Lesseski of Topeka and Jeri (Tim) Eckhardt of Auburn, Kansas; six grandchildren; and eleven great-grandchildren and one great-grandchild on the way; and his sister Leda Smith in Hiawatha.
Two brothers, Donald Thornburgh and Robert “Bob” Thornburgh preceded him in death.
